Chicago Bulls Breakdown:
The Bulls are trying to bounce back after a close loss to the Mavericks. Despite their struggles, Chicago has one of the league's highest-scoring offenses, averaging 117.3 points per game. Coby White is having a breakout season, leading the team with 20.4 points per game. The Bulls will need a strong performance from White and Nikola Vucevic, who’s averaging a double-double with 18.5 points and 10.1 rebounds.

Oklahoma City Thunder Breakdown:
The Thunder are rolling, winning 9 of their last 10 games and leading the league in scoring with an average of 119.9 points per game. Shai Gilgeous-Alexander continues to lead the team, averaging 32.9 points and 6.3 assists per game. With Isaiah Hartenstein pulling down 11 rebounds per game, Oklahoma City is a well-rounded team and should have no problem handling the Bulls.
